Now here's a project that really made my wife happy - a rack to hold all of our recycle bins that makes it easier to sort the items. Cardboard boxes can be stuffed on the backside. Tipping it back allows better access to the bins.I made it from some leftover 1 1/2" alum. sq. tubing and I just welded some 3/4" angle on the horizontals for clips to hold the bins.
